#100womenproject

The #100womenproject is a collaborative international art installation facilitated by Amy featuring 2500+ crochet wisteria vines from over 500 women on 6 continents and 20+ countries. Submissions were accepted over a five week period and installed at The Temple of the Cosmic Mothership from May 1-9, 2015. This project gained international attention and was featured on blogs around the world, including Red Heart Yarn's blog. The #100womenproject was completed as part of Amy's honor thesis at the University of Richmond where she received her B.A..

A portion of this project was most recently on display at C3 Labs in Charlotte, NC. Below are images from that installation - featured a curated sampling of 450 vines.
